Barbacane: Gerbang API Berbasis Spesifikasi
Barbacane adalah gerbang API yang dibangun dengan Rust, dirancang untuk mengelola lalu lintas API dengan efisiensi tinggi. Dengan menggunakan spesifikasi OpenAPI atau AsyncAPI, Barbacane menawarkan berbagai fitur seperti pengaturan rute, validasi, dan autentikasi. Keunggulan utama dari Barbacane adalah kemampuannya untuk beroperasi tanpa bahasa konfigurasi yang rumit, menjadikannya mudah digunakan dan dipelihara. Barbacane juga dilengkapi dengan pengelolaan plugin yang memungkinkan pengguna untuk menambahkan fungsionalitas sesuai kebutuhan.
Alternatif yang Direkomendasikan Teratas
Dari segi keamanan, Barbacane memiliki runtime yang aman dari memori dan dukungan TLS melalui Rustls. Dengan fitur built-in AI gateway, pengguna dapat mengintegrasikan berbagai model AI dengan mudah melalui satu antarmuka. Selain itu, Barbacane dilengkapi dengan alat pemantauan dan pelacakan yang memungkinkan penggunanya untuk mendapatkan wawasan mendalam mengenai performa sistem. Dengan lebih dari 30 plugin resmi dan kemampuan untuk menulis plugin kustom, Barbacane adalah solusi fleksibel untuk kebutuhan API modern.